Real Character in Ashgrove with Potential for Extension

Take a good look at this rare property – a quintessential character house in an exclusive Brisbane suburb with the added opportunity to raise and extend into a stunning, large family home. Situated on a 607sqm block, just a stone's throw from Ashgrove Library, this traditional high-set home offers an abundance of living space, a lush green garden - plus the opportunity to enhance the house with approved building plans*. Entering from the traditional timber staircase, the home opens out into a generous sunroom. Timber floors and VJ walls will immediately make any Brisbanite feel right at home. Heading through the stylish French doors there is a serene living room, offering the timeless qualities of a Queenslander home. Decorative cornicing, picture-rails, 10ft ceilings and sleek timber floors are matched with the modern benefit of air-conditioning for year-round comfort. Seamlessly flowing from the living room is a splendid dining-room. This light-filled space has a classic ornamental ceiling, superbly maintained VJs and timber floors, and easy access to the kitchen and deck. The country-style kitchen has plenty of bench-space for meal preparation; a handy breakfast-bar island for the whole family; a lovely view across the rear garden; and access to the covered deck – so convenient when entertaining family and friends. The Master bedroom is a fantastic size, with a charming bay window allowing natural light to stream in. Again, you will enjoy the natural feel of timber flooring underfoot, and there is a large built-in wardrobe and ceiling-fan as well. The second bedroom is also a great space, and benefits from a built-in wardrobe and ceiling-fan. It also has access to the Rumpus room. Bedroom three is a cute sleep-out area ideal for children. It has natural light from the mottled windows and leads directly into the Rumpus room as well. The Rumpus room is so versatile – a great kids play area, separate lounge, or a dedicated home office. With access from both the Master suite and the Rumpus room, the family bathroom boasts a traditional bath-tub and separate shower cubicle, plus toilet and large vanity. There is also a separate powder-room off the sunroom. To the rear of the house is a quaint covered deck, which makes an ideal entertaining area when guests are over. Perfect for an afternoon barbeque, the deck has a small flight of stairs leading down to the pristine rear garden. There is a quiet and private terraced space, offering an expansive, lush lawn and bordered with flowerbeds to keep the most enthusiastic gardeners happy. It is also plenty big enough for a pool if you desire. The lower level of the house provides a large, covered and secure area, allowing you to store all your big toys – think bikes, BBQs and surfboards – and still have plenty of space for a workshop with all your tools. The undercover single garage also benefits from the remote lock-up gate – providing security and convenience. And the huge bonus for the new owner of this house is the approved plans* to raise, extend and transform the property into a sensational and substantial family home. The plans include a re-imagined ground level providing two large bedrooms, two bathrooms, double living-space and a wet-bar to make entertaining a breeze. The re-vamped upper floor offers two contemporary bedrooms each with en-suite facilities and a walk-in-robe, along with a study / guest bedroom. The renovated kitchen is designed to be open-plan with the dining room and would have a walk-in Pantry too. Ideally positioned in one of Brisbane's most desirable suburbs, the CBD is only a ten minute drive, or take the bus or bike to work. Amenities abound with the Ashgrove Shopping Precinct just over the road, while the Banks Street Reserve, Dorrington Park and the Ashgrove Library just a short walk away. The house sits within Oakleigh State School and Kelvin Grove College catchments, and is just a short walk to both Mt. St. Michael's and Marist Colleges. This home is a rare gem that could be transformed and extended to create your true “forever” home. *Development Application / Approval Documents available
